Transaction 2e91faf71e39764c45a7d1aa01c07445e897bc2cbbd3a9848b840de685c0b929

100 Input
1 Outputs
  • 2e91faf71e39764c45a7d1aa01c07445e897bc2cbbd3a9848b840de685c0b929:0
  • value  375945153
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h